About 12 Hardy Close

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

12 Hardy Close is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Southampton (SO15 3SP). It has a recorded floor area of 48 m² (around 517 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(May 2018) shows an E (score 53),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. When first surveyed in February 2010 the rating was F,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and lighting went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 88),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ity.

At 48 m² it's 15.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(42 m² median across 10 EPCs). On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Across 2002–2011,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£199,000 sits 68.6% above the 2011 sale of £118,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£228/sq ft) was about 34.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in September 2011 and unlisted since — roughly 15 years.
